Awakening – Mahler’s Third

Awakening – Mahler’s Third

A rare, once-in-a-lifetime event, Mahler’s Third Symphony, with more than 100 musicians and two choruses on stage, is a monumental journey from nature’s awakening to transcendent love. Vast in scale and breathtaking in scope, this epic masterpiece calls for enormous forces and delivers an overwhelming, unforgettable and immersive experience unlike anything else in the symphonic repertoire.
